
Nguyễn Đức Minh
Nguyễn Đức Minh is an esteemed Vietnamese scientist and the leader of the EDABK research group at Hanoi University of Science and Technology. His team has successfully designed and developed the EDABK-Brain chip, an innovative AI chip that mimics the functioning of the human brain to enhance energy efficiency in artificial intelligence systems. Under his guidance, the group won first place in the 2024 Silicon Design Challenge, demonstrating their commitment to pioneering research in energy-efficient computing.
